Kejriwal clears I-T dues of Rs 9.27 lakh under protest

November 3, 2011 1298 Views 0 comment Print

Key Team Anna member Arvind Kejriwal, Thursday, sent a cheque of Rs 9.27 lakh – to clear his dues – to Prime Minister Manmohan Singh so that his resignation from the Indian Revenue Service is accepted. In a letter enclosed with the cheque, Kejriwal said that his move to clear the dues does not imply that he was guilty in anyway and that he was clearing the dues in protest. Task Force on an IT Strategy for PDS Submits Report to Finance Minister

November 2, 2011 700 Views 0 comment Print

The Task Force on an IT strategy for PDS submitted its report to the Finance Minister today. Following the announcement by the Finance Minister in his Budget Speech for 2011-12, the Task Force on Direct Transfer of Subsidies on Kerosene, LPG and Fertiliser was constituted by the Ministry of Finance in February 2011 under the Chairmanship of Shri Nandan Nilekani, Chairman, UIDAI. It submitted its Interim report in June 2011. In July 2011, this Task Force was given an extended mandate to recommend an IT strategy for PDS and an implementable solution for the direct transfer of subsidy for Food and Kerosene.

ICAI-Rules and Procedures for obtaining opinion from Expert Advisory Committee

November 2, 2011 5073 Views 0 comment Print

The fast changing and immensely competitive environment often calls upon organisations to enter into complex business deals and transactions where accounting practices and norms are not yet settled. In such situations, accounting for transactions and auditing thereof becomes a difficult task. This gives rise to the need for authoritative guidance on such matters. The Expert Advisory Committee (EAC) of the Institute of Chartered Accountants of India fits into the role of giving such authoritative guidance in the form of Opinions on matters relating to application and implementation of accounting and auditing standards and other pronouncements comprising generally accepted accounting and auditing principles under peculiar and intricate situations.

TRAI extends limit to 200 sms per day

November 2, 2011 6896 Views 0 comment Print

Telecom Regulatory Authority of India, TRAI, has extended the 100 sms per day limit to 200 sms per day, per sim. Earlier, TRAI had restricted the number of commercial non-commercial sms that can be send from a sim, to 100. TRAI received representations from some of the service providers and consumers to increase the limit of 100 sms per day, per sim. TRAI has decided that the New cap of 200 sms per day, per sim will be effective from today onwards.

Income Tax Officer and His Wife Sentenced In a Disproportionate Assets Case

November 2, 2011 7590 Views 0 comment Print

The Special Judge for CBI cases, Delhi has sentenced Sh. Pramod Kumar Jain, the then Income Tax Inspector working in the Directorate of Income Tax(Exemption), Laxmi Nagar, District Centre, Delhi to undergo four years rigorous imprisonment with a fine of Rs.Four lakh and his wife Smt. Asha Rani Jain to undergo two years rigorous imprisonment with a fine of Rs.Two lakh in a disproportionate assets case. The Court has also ordered forfeiture of disproportionate assets to the tune of Rs.1,04,45,122/- to the State.
